Major Esports Competitions
Premier tournaments such as The International, League of Legends World Championship, and CS:GO Major Championships have evolved into cultural phenomena, attracting millions of viewers worldwide. These flagship events highlight the highest level of competitive play, with teams from different parts of the world battling for prestige and significant financial rewards. The broadcast standards compares to traditional sports broadcasts, with seasoned casting, analytical breakdowns, and cinematic presentations elevating viewer experience. Top-tier events act as platforms where emerging talent earns visibility and established champions strengthen their legacies.
Regional competitions have also become increasingly recognition, offering pathways for emerging players and nurturing local esports communities. Leagues like the LEC in Europe and LCS in North America deliver consistent competitive formats with ongoing seasons, playoffs, and promotion-relegation systems. These organized frameworks draw in corporate sponsorships and media rights deals, producing sustainable revenue streams. International tournaments bring together regional champions, creating exciting global matchups that captivate global audiences and demonstrate the truly international nature of competitive PC gaming.
Prize Money and Player Earnings
Prize pools for prominent esports competitions have reached staggering heights, with some events offering scores of millions of dollars to players. The International routinely places among the biggest reward purses in all of sports, funded through aesthetic item sales that produce distributed income. These considerable prize offerings draw top-tier talent and support the demanding practice routines required to compete at the elite level. Competitive winnings constitutes only one earnings avenue for pro competitors, complemented with salaries and sponsorship deals along with streaming revenue.
Elite esports competitors now earn six-figure incomes, competing with traditional athletes in lucrative sports. In addition to base pay, players generate income through competition prize money, sponsorship deals, merchandise sales, and streaming and content. Companies spend substantially in athlete training programs, understanding that elite squads require considerable investment. This economic model has revolutionized competitive gaming from recreational activity to viable profession, allowing talented individuals to establish long-term careers. The expanding revenue streams of professional gaming keeps drawing funding and improving professional standards throughout esports.
